Do you require planning permission?

In a similar means to other major house enhancement tasks, some specific demands have to be satisfied to permit the installment of solar panels. The major reason why these requirements as well as guidelines were developed is to decrease the threat of the solar system ending up being an concern or possible danger in the uncertain future. So if you're considering buying as well as fitting new solar panels, you'll most likely would like to know whether or not you'll call for to send a planning permission application for approval before you can proceed.

 

Normally, solar panels are covered under what's called "Permitted Development" which provides you the freedom to mount your photovoltaic panels without needing to look for a planning permission.

Just how much could you save?

The more you  go to house throughout the day, the much more you can save on your electrical energy bill, because solar panels create electricity throughout the day. The Feed-in Tariff plan (FITs) finished in March 2019, however the new Smart Export Warranty (SEG) pays you, by means of your energy distributor, for the electrical energy you export back to the grid. With the cost savings involved in creating your very own electrical power and SEG settlements, you can expect to save up to ₤ 390 each year on your electrical energy bill.

Average Solar panel cost in Riding Mill

According to the Energy Saving Trust, the typical domestic solar panel system is 4kWp and costs about £6,200 including VAT, however there may be companies that charge slightly less or more than this. If you're looking at a 3kWp system, this could set you back an typical of £3,000.

Riding Mill is a village near Hexham in Northumberland, England. It belongs to the civil church of Broomhaugh and also Riding. It is offered by Riding Mill railway station and by a constant bus service on the route from Hexham to Newcastle. Riding Mill is significant as the location of Riding Mill pumping station. Up up until right here the water launched from Kielder Water uses the River Tyne but at Riding Mill it is pumped to parts of Tyne and also Wear and over the hills to Teesside. Leaving the town towards Hexham, Hollin Hill Terrace is positioned on the left. Really little details is available on these eight houses but they are a fine instance of Victorian design. This balcony was disappointed on maps of the area prior to 1850, but appear on a map dated between 1850/1894. During 2008 the village was called the most expensive location to live outdoors London.

how many solar panels do i need?

When you’re about to transform from the standard electricity to solar energy, what determines your solar system’s size is the amount of solar that’s required. The amount of solar that you’ll need, on the other hand, requires considering the end goal, be it to increase money savings, reduce environmental contamination, maximize Returns On Investment ( ROI), or just to copy what the neighbour’s done.

In order the determine the number of solar panels that is needed, the first step would be to calculate the number of kWhs that’s currently being used. A kWh is what’s used to determine the amount of energy that has been incorporated over time which the utility uses to bill you. What’s strongly recommended to create a suitable range is a 6 to 12 months average of your household electricity bill. Other factors that can play a key role in the determination of the number of solar panel needed include the following:

✓ Sunlight exposure hours. In order to know just how much energy your solar panels will generate, there’s a need to know the number of direct sunlight hours you should expect on a daily basis. For example if you stay in a region that’s usually very sunny, then it’ll be reasonable to expect more energy production per panel than regions that are usually cloudy.

✓ Angle and size of the roof. Roofs with a lot of workable space may require to let go of some efficiency opting for larger and cost effective panels to achieve the targeted energy. However not all homeowners have sufficient roof space or shade coverage for the solar panel they actually want. Also, the degree at which the roof slants will also determine if the sunlight is hitting the panels well enough and the amount of energy that can be generated thereof.

What are the main benefits of solar panels?

Solar panels provide an alternative to paying expensive National Grid energy rates, so primarily their first major benefit is helping to reduce bills. Solar PV panels will produce free electricity, whilst solar thermal panels generate heat for hot water and space heating. There are also payment incentives known as the Feed-in Tariff scheme (FITs) (for solar PV) and the Renewable Heat Incentive (for solar thermal) which guarantee a tax-free income for 20 years.

what are solar panels made of?

Solar cells , also referred to as photovoltaic cells (PV), absorbs energy from the sun and converts it to generate electricity. This, however, should not be confused with photovoltaic thermal cells or PVT which operates to generate heat for water in homes. Solar cells are linked electrically and also carefully organized into a large frame which is popularly called solar panels. Generally, solar cells are produced or made of silicon semi conductors which works to absorb sunlight and then turn it into electricity for use at a home. A solar panel comprises of either 60 or 72 solar cells which are electrically interconnected in series and parallel and also positioned in between glass and plastic which is then framed.

At present, solar panels incorporated for residential or domestic purposes only possesses the capacity to make use of only about 20 percent of the sunlight they’re able to absorb and convert it to electricity - also called solar efficiency. Available in the market are also a wide range of solar cell available for both industrial and commercial purposes. This type of solar panels have an efficiency rating of about 40 percent which will also automatically make them more costly than the domestic types.

One great thing about the solar industry is the fact that it keeps improving in such a way that raises both its efficiency as well as overall quality. And with further research and development, this is expected to even increase as the years go by. What’s more? As these aspects keep rising, it’s also expected that the solar panels price should be on a decrease. That way, they’ll become available to a wider range of individuals who’ll also like to save money on electricity bills and go greener.
